## Summary
The 747 series integrated circuits are a Soviet series of computing integrated circuits, part of a broader class of integrated circuit series sharing the same part prefix. They were designed and produced in the Soviet Union and were used primarily in computers and, in one specific case, in the television system ЦАП-2.
